Nappa Electrical Contractors Salary

As of July 2026, the average annual salary for employees at Nappa Electrical Contractors in the United States is $105,058. This translates to an approximate hourly wage of $51. Salaries at Nappa Electrical Contractors typically range from $92,506 to $118,659 annually, reflecting the diverse roles and experience levels within the company.

About Nappa Electrical Contractors
Nappa Electrical Contractors offer a full range of electrical services, including design-build electrical systems, pre-construction estimating, project budgeting and project management. We also specialize in life science electrical wiring, fire alarm system installations, new construction and facility upgrades. What Is the Cost of Living Near Boston?

Understanding the cost of living near Boston is key to truly evaluating a salary offer or your current compensation at Nappa Electrical Contractors.
Boston's Cost of Living Index is approximately 153.2 (53.2% more expensive than US average; 15.5% more than MA average). Major historic US city, world-class universities/hospitals, extremely high housing costs, extensive MBTA transit. When planning your budget based on a salary from Nappa Electrical Contractors, consider these typical monthly expenses:
Expense Category Estimated Monthly Cost Key Considerations / Notes
Housing (1-BR Apt Rent) $2,500 - $3,800+ A significant portion of Nappa Electrical Contractors salary. Location choices impact this heavily.
Utilities (Basic) $180 - $290 Electricity, Heating, Cooling, Water etc.
Public Transportation $90 (MBTA LinkPass monthly) Essential for most commuters; car ownership is costly.
Groceries (Single Person) $500 - $750 Can be higher with more dining out or specialty stores.
Personal & Leisure $550 - $1,000+ Dining out, entertainment, shopping. Highly variable.
Healthcare (Individual) $450 - $850+ Varies significantly by plan & employer contribution.
Subtotal (Excluding Taxes) $4,270 - $6,690+ This subtotal does not include income taxes (federal, state, local), which can significantly impact your take-home pay.
